It can be overwhelming knowing where to find these blossoms, so here’s a quick guide of my favourite 8 locations for cherry blossoms in Paris!
1) Jardin des Plantes
Jardin des Plantes has a collection of incredible blossom trees that all bloom at different stages throughout Spring. But the Cherry blossom tree is incredibly magical! This tree is one of the most extravagant I have seen in Paris – definitely worth a visit!
2) Square Gabriel Pierné
This square was a new discovery for me this year. It is tucked behind the Institute de France and it is absolutely magical when the cherry blossoms are blooming. The perfect spot to settle in with a good book and experience the magic of being under a cherry blossom tree!

4) Shakespeare & Co
Visiting Shakespeare & Co is a must for any trip to Paris, but it you can catch it in blossom season, then you are in for an extra special treat!
5. St Paul Metro
These are the blossoms I see the most each year as I pass them on my walk to my local cafe, Le Peloton!
6. Place Louis Aragon
If you are in the neighbourhood then just close by on Ile Saint-Louis is this solo blossom tree, the perfect place to pause with a coffee and people watch, or just take in Paris, with all her glory!
7. Falguière Metro
Another beautiful metro covered in Cherry blossoms – a fun location for photoshoots!
8. Parc Sceaux
I can’t finish this list without including this one! Although it is not technically in Paris. If you want to take a day trip out of Paris then you need to visit Parc Sceaux, a field of Cherry blossoms! There’s nothing quite like it!
There we go, that’s my list of places to see Cherry blossoms in Paris! I have missed some locations, most notably the Cherry blossoms beside Notre Dame. Unfortunately after the fire it is impossible to get up and close to these blossoms, so we just have to enjoy them from a distance across the Seine.
